The difficulties of handling a worldwide workforce consist of browsing intricate compliance requirements throughout nations, bridging cultural and language spaces, coordinating across time zones, dealing with multi-currency payroll, preserving employee engagement, and ensuring constant access to innovation.
Every country writes its own rulebook for work. Some countries mandate particular termination treatments, minimum notification durations, or compulsory advantages that vary entirely from your home nation's standards.
The truth: Most business do not have in-house know-how for every nation where they hire. The solution: Partner with professionals who preserve completely owned legal entities in each market.
Cross-border payroll management includes currency conversion, currency exchange rate changes, differing payment schedules, and different banking systems. Your group in Brazil may anticipate payment on the 5th, while your UK workers are utilized to monthly payments on the last working day. Include currency conversion costs, and you're taking a look at dissatisfied staff members and installing administrative expenses.
Each country has distinct tax withholding requirements, social security contributions, and mandatory reporting due dates. Your Slack message might appear completely clear to you. To someone in another nation, it might mean something completely various. Culture and language barriers develop misconceptions that impact everything from day-to-day cooperation to major choices. Communication styles vary; some cultures worth direct feedback, while others prefer subtle, indirect methods. Attitudes toward hierarchy, deadlines, and work-life balance differ dramatically throughout regions.
Even groups working in English face problems when it's not everyone's very first language. Nuance gets lost. Conferences take longer. Paperwork requires additional review. Time zones make real-time collaboration nearly difficult. Your Hong Kong group completes their day as your New York group shows up. Setting up conferences that work for everyone becomes a puzzle with no great solution.
Reputable web in rural locations can't match that of city areasSecurity requirements multiply when workers work from dozens of countriesEmployee engagement suffers when individuals feel disconnected. Remote employees across borders can feel invisible, which can affect retention and spirits. Building trust and keeping business culture throughout geographical boundaries takes deliberate effort.
